Leisure Industry gets a boost

UK's The Bournemouth and Poole College signs Agreement with Key Academy:

The hospitality industry and other key industry sectors would receive a much needed stimulus when one of the largest further education colleges in England, The Bournemouth and Poole College launches its extensive portfolio of higher education 'employment ready' qualifications through Key Academy, Sri Lanka. The partnership was sealed recently empowering Key Academy to conduct a broad range of internationally recognized qualifications that are employment ready, adding myriad choices for young people to enter excellent progressive academic or vocational education qualifications relevant to career ambitions and abilities.


At the signing of the agreement, Principal of The Bournemouth & Poole College Lawrence Vincent and Director - Programmes of Key Academy Shafeek Wahab. Looking on are Director, International Sue Sharkey and Valerie Winzar of The Bournemouth & Poole College UK

B&PC, a multi-award winning college which is showcased in the Ofsted Report as being 'outstanding' in several areas, is one of the largest state funded further education colleges in the UK.

With British education being renowned as the 'Best in the World', Key Academy envisions this partnership as offering Sri Lankan students a great opportunity to achieve the apt qualifications in preparation for their career of choice, within the ethos of 'An affordable UK education at your doorstep'!

Principal of B&PC Lawrence Vincent, who commended Key Academy for the initiative taken to introduce 'employable' qualifications into industry sectors which he said, required not only theoretical knowledge, but more importantly, hands-on experience to ensure that those qualified with a B&PC qualification, truly espouse the College's adage, 'Aspire, Achieve and Succeed'.

"We are designed to impart both the knowledge and skills to help secure future career paths that young people want," he stated, exampling that the B&PC student experience is officially recognised as one of the best in the UK having been conferred two national 'firsts' in the prestigious 'Leading the Learner Voice' awards, a double award which is absolutely unique.

Adding to this, Key Academy's Director Programmes and Curriculum Shafeek Wahab, explains that with B&PC being one of the largest further education colleges in England, comprising six centres located across the Bournemouth and Poole area, over 20,000 students including 4,700 full time students and international students from the Middle East, Latin America, Asia, Africa and and Eastern Europe, Sri Lanka is infusing international standards that are imperative to achieving the country's development goals.

Tourism is also the fastest growing industry in the world, with numerous opportunities opening up in myriad segments including a burgeoning penchant for cruise travel and niche experiences. The global traveller is now very discerning and will not accept sub-standard service nor facilities.
